The Executive Committee is responsible for leadership and good governance, which means:

  • Vision - planning for the future
  • Destination - setting goals and providing a general ‘road map’
  • Resources - securing the resources necessary to achieve the goals or reach the destination
  • Monitoring - periodically ensuring that the organizational vehicle is well-maintained and progressing, within legal limits, toward its destination and
  • Accountability - ensuring efficient use of resources; reporting progress and detours to stakeholders.
